(Updated with video) Hartford Superior Court Judge James T. Graham denied Michael Jarjura¶s
request for an injunction against the state and his opponent in the race for state comptroller.
Jarjura, who believed his opponent Kevin Lembo, was given an unfair advantage by the State
Elections Enforcement Commission said earlier Tuesday afternoon that he would not appeal
Graham¶s decision.

³My perspective is that I¶ve taken this as far as I want to take it. I¶ve gotta move on,´ Jarjura said
Tuesday outside the courtroom.

Lembo who visited the state Capitol Tuesday said he thinks the lawsuit may have complicated
things a little, but he believes the campaign will be able to get its message out as it had intended.

Asked how he would respond to some of Jarjura¶s negative campaign material Lembo replied,
³We really have to be grown ups about this«It¶s time for serious people, serious policy and
serious discussion about issues that face the state.´
